What PPF Yellowing Actually Looks Like
Paint protection film is a transparent urethane layer designed to absorb the abuse your paint would otherwise take: rock chips, road debris, bug residue, light scuffs, and abrasion in high-impact areas. When the film is healthy and properly maintained, it should remain visually clear and allow the paint color and gloss beneath it to show through.
True yellowing is a warm, amber, or brownish cast in the film itself. It is usually easiest to spot on white, silver, light gray, and pearl finishes. On darker paint, it may appear more like reduced clarity, a dull haze, or a noticeable difference between protected and unprotected panels.
Not every yellow-looking area is degraded PPF. Florida vehicles regularly collect mineral deposits, sunscreen overspray, insect residue, tree sap, industrial fallout, and embedded grime. Oxidation in exposed paint next to the film can also create a contrast that makes the protected section look different. A professional inspection can separate a cleanable surface issue from permanent material deterioration before anyone recommends replacement.
Why Older Film Was More Likely to Yellow
The concern has a history. Earlier generations of paint protection film did not offer the UV stability, clear top coats, and adhesive technology available in premium films today. Over years of sun exposure, some older products could discolor, harden, stain, or develop an obvious edge line.
Modern high-quality PPF is engineered to resist UV damage and staining far more effectively. That does not mean every film performs the same way. Product quality matters, but so do storage, preparation, installation technique, and the conditions the vehicle sees every day.

Common Causes of Yellow or Discolored Film
Film age and material quality
Age is one of the first factors to consider. If the film was installed many years ago, especially if its brand and installation history are unknown, yellowing may reflect the limits of the material rather than a current care mistake. Lower-cost films can also lack the optical clarity and long-term UV resistance expected from established premium products.
This is why choosing PPF based only on the lowest upfront price can become expensive later. The film is only as good as its ability to protect without compromising the appearance of the vehicle it was meant to preserve.
UV exposure and heat
Sunlight does not damage every film at the same rate, but prolonged UV exposure is a major stressor. Florida heat can accelerate the aging process of exterior materials, particularly on horizontal surfaces such as hoods, roofs, trunk lids, and upper bumper sections.
A clear top coat helps quality PPF resist UV and environmental staining. Once that layer has been compromised by age, harsh chemicals, abrasion, or poor material construction, the film can lose clarity more quickly. Covered parking, a garage, or even regular shaded parking can reduce the long-term load on the vehicle’s finish and protection layers.
Surface contamination that mimics yellowing
Many apparent yellowing issues are actually contamination sitting on top of the film. Bug remains, sap, bird droppings, road film, and hard-water mineral deposits can stain or cloud the surface if they remain in place too long. The film may still be structurally sound, but it needs careful decontamination rather than aggressive scrubbing.
This distinction matters. Abrasive polishing, strong solvents, or harsh acidic cleaners may worsen the issue by damaging the film’s surface. A shop should evaluate the film before choosing a cleaning method, especially when the affected area is isolated rather than uniform across the panel.
Adhesive changes or edge contamination
Discoloration near an edge is not always the film itself turning yellow. Dirt, wax buildup, moisture intrusion, or residue can collect along a lifted or exposed edge. In some cases, adhesive changes beneath aging film can create a darker or yellowed perimeter.
A small edge issue may be manageable, while widespread lifting, cracking, or adhesive discoloration usually points toward replacement. Trying to glue down failing film or hide an edge with sealants rarely produces a premium result.
Harsh products and improper washing
PPF is durable, but it is not invincible. Repeated use of strong degreasers, unapproved solvents, rough brushes, or contaminated wash tools can wear on the top coat and create a dull, stained appearance over time. Automatic car washes with aggressive brushes can also leave swirls and reduce surface gloss.
The practical approach is straightforward: wash regularly with pH-balanced products, use clean microfiber towels and wash media, and remove bug residue or bird droppings promptly. How to Tell Whether Your PPF Needs Attention
A close inspection under direct daylight is more useful than judging the vehicle under garage lighting. Compare the protected panel with adjacent uncovered paint, but keep in mind that paint itself can fade, oxidize, or accumulate contamination differently over time.
These signs warrant a professional evaluation:
- A uniform amber tint across an older film section
- Haze or cloudiness that remains after proper cleaning
- Yellow, dark, or dirty-looking lines around film edges
- Cracking, brittleness, lifting, or loss of gloss
- Staining that does not respond to safe decontamination
If the film still looks clear but feels rough, the issue may be embedded contamination rather than yellowing. If the paint next to the film looks chalky or faded, paint correction may be part of the conversation. The condition of both the film and the surrounding paint determines the best next step.
Can Ceramic Coating Prevent PPF Yellowing?
Ceramic coating can make PPF easier to clean and help reduce the grip of water spots, grime, and organic contamination. It can improve gloss and simplify routine maintenance, which is useful on a vehicle that sees Florida weather year-round.
However, a coating is not a cure for deteriorated film and does not reverse true yellowing. It also cannot compensate for low-quality PPF or a failing top coat. Think of it as an added maintenance layer, not a substitute for quality film, proper installation, and regular care.
For newer PPF, a compatible coating may be a smart way to preserve the clean, high-gloss finish owners expect. For older film that has already discolored, coating over the problem generally locks in the visual issue instead of solving it.
When Replacement Is the Right Call
Once genuine yellowing or degradation is inside the film material, replacement is usually the proper correction. Quality PPF can be removed by a trained professional using controlled heat and careful technique. The goal is to lift the film without harming the paint, clear coat, trim, or surrounding areas.
Removal is not a job to rush. Older film may be more brittle, and repainted panels deserve extra caution because paint adhesion can vary. Before installing fresh film, the paint should be assessed, cleaned, and corrected as needed so the new protection is applied over a finish worth preserving.

Reducing Future Yellowing Concerns
The strongest defense is selecting reputable, modern film and having it installed with meticulous preparation. From there, regular washing, prompt contaminant removal, and careful product selection help maintain optical clarity. Avoid letting bug residue bake onto a hot bumper or allowing hard-water spots to sit through repeated sun cycles.
Parking inside when practical helps, but it is not the only answer. A properly protected daily driver can still look exceptional in Florida when its protection is matched with consistent maintenance.
